- Parramatta Regional Park
offers a range of recreational activities along the banks of Parramatta River or
its fields, cycleways and facilities such as, picnicking, walking, cycling, field sports or just exploring the historical monuments and buildings throughout the Park.

-Rodd
Park - Rodd Point -
enjoying a barbeque or picnic lunch looking out to Iron
Cove. Rowing, canoeing, sailing, wind surfing or kite flying are just a few
activities that can be enjoyed off this reserve's point.
